Software Engineer (Front-End)

SpotOn · Atlanta GA

Company

SpotOn

Location

Atlanta GA

Type

Full Time

Job Description

At SpotOn, we're helping small businesses and restaurants compete and win with technology to better connect with their customers. Think marketing software, website development, ecommerce, reservations, online ordering, digital loyalty, review management, and both retail and restaurant point-of-sale (POS) solutions.
In the last year, SpotOn has:
  • Raised $300M in Series F funding (valuing SpotOn at $3.6 Billion);
  • Earned awards for Great Places to Work and Built In's Best Places to Work; and
  • Helped local businesses succeed with technology and support to battle through the labor shortage while also helping their employees earn more.

This year, we're going even bigger-caring hard and moving fast down the path of high growth and positive impact.
That's where you come in. We're creating integrations that power the future of restaurants - whether it's smooth online ordering, review management, or the newest trend, we want to ensure SpotOn can work for restaurants so they can compete and win.
Brief Job Summary:
The Restaurant POS software development team is organized into multiple pods, each supporting different areas and features of the product. The engineer who joins this role will be supporting the Shared Products pod on the Restaurant POS team.
The Restaurant POS product is central to many of the products in the Restaurant suite, including Integrations, Online Ordering, amongst others. The Shared Products team ensures that the Restaurant POS can support features from various Restaurant products, as well as originate POS-specific features for other Restaurant products to support, to provide a seamless experience for our customers.
Day to Day Activities:
  • Design, build, test, deploy, and maintain critical systems for our customers
  • Build full-stack web applications using Golang, Javascript, and React.js
  • Collaborate with engineers, product managers, and QA engineers to define, design, and test features
  • Lead by example by following the best practices of SpotOn SDLC and introducing your own ideas to continuously improve our processes
  • Participate in code reviews to ensure quality and adherence to requirements

Required Skills and Experience:
Research shows that members of underrepresented groups tend to apply to roles only when they check every box on a job description. We encourage you to apply if you meet the majority of qualifications and if this role is aligned with your career trajectory.
  • Fluency in at least one programming language (with a lean towards front-end preferred)
  • Experience debugging and resolving issues with production systems
  • Experience working in a small, fast-paced, agile team
  • Comfortable working across timezones with a global team
  • Good command of spoken and written English
  • Comfortable with pushing back on obstacles and voicing concerns

Skills that are a plus:
  • Experience developing software in Javascript, React.js, and Golang
  • Experience with MongoDB
  • Experience in mentoring and coaching engineers

Benefits:
We can't take care of our clients without taking care of our employees first, and that's why we invest in you with a competitive benefits package which includes:
  • Medical, Dental and Vision Insurance
  • 401k with company match
  • Stock Options
  • Everyone needs time to recharge, so we offer Flexible Time Off + 11 Company Holidays
  • Headspace membership for guided meditation and stress relieving tools through the Sequoia App*
  • Employee Resource Groups for Diversity and Inclusion, Women, LGBTQIA+, and other communities
  • Desk, Chair and Monitor needed for your home office
  • Monthly cell phone and internet stipend
  • Tuition reimbursement for up to 2k per calendar year to assist with classes of your choice

SpotOn is an equal employment opportunity employer. Qualified candidates are considered for employment without regard to race, religion, gender, gender identity, sexual orientation, national origin, age, military or veteran status, disability, or any other characteristic protected by applicable law.
Apply Now

Date Posted

11/15/2022

Views

5

Back to Job Listings Add To Job List Company Profile View Company Reviews
Positive
Subjectivity Score: 0.8

Similar Jobs

API Software Development Engineer - II - Synchrony

Views in the last 30 days - 6

The job description is for an API Software Development Engineer II at Synchrony The role involves working on microservice APIs participating in hackat...

View Details

API Software Development Engineer - I - Synchrony

Views in the last 30 days - 5

The job description is for an API Software Development Engineer I position at Synchrony The role involves working on microservice APIs participating ...

View Details

Senior Software Engineer (Java) - NCR Corporation

Views in the last 30 days - 6

NCR Corporation is a leading software and servicesled enterprise provider in the financial retail and hospitality industries They are looking for a Se...

View Details

Senior Software Engineering Manager - NCR Corporation

Views in the last 30 days - 5

NCR Corporation is a leader in transforming connecting and running technology platforms for selfdirected banking stores and restaurants They are looki...

View Details

Sr. Data Analyst/Engineer - Remote - Sharecare

Views in the last 30 days - 11

Sharecare is a digital health company that helps people manage their health They are seeking a Sr Data AnalystEngineer to contribute to a new platform...

View Details

ADMS Engineer - Ameren

Views in the last 30 days - 9

The job posting is for an Engineer to support the design maintenance and operation of SCADA and ADMS systems The successful candidate will have a Bach...

View Details